Dumb Sports Quotes – What were they Thinking?

We’re all aware that athletes earn staggering amounts of money, but I have to admit, they provide great entertainment. I always get a kick out of those post-game interviews with some of these athletes. It makes you wonder what they’d be doing if they weren’t skilled in sports. I’m also curious about when these individuals realize the things they’ve said – is it right after the words leave their mouth, or is it months later when they come across articles like this? Regardless, there’s no denying the entertainment factor. So without further ado, let’s delve into some of the Not-So-Smart Sports Quotes.

  • “I may be dumb, but I’m not stupid.”
    • Terry Bradshaw
  • “Nobody in football should be called a genius. A genius is a guy like Norman Einstein.”
    • Joe Theismann
  • “I’ve been big ever since I was little.”
    • William Perry
  • “We didn’t underestimate them. They were a lot better than we thought.”
    • Bobby Robson
  • “I owe a lot to my parents, especially my mother and father”
    • Greg Norman
  • “Sure there have been injuries and deaths in boxing—but none of them serious.”
    • Alan Minter
  • “I’m the oldest I’ve ever been, right now.”
    • Tim Sylvia
  • “Any time Detroit scores more than 100 points and holds the other team below 100 points, they almost always win”
    • Doug Collins
  • “We’re going to turn this team around 360 degrees.”
    • Jason Kidd
  • “I can go right, I can go left, I’m amphibious.”
    • Charles Shackleford
  • “Chemistry is a class you take in high school or college, where you figure out two plus two is 10”
    • Dennis Rodman
  • “I’ve never had major knee surgery on any other part of my body.”
    • Winston Bennett
  • “Sometimes they write what I say, not what I mean.”
    • Pedro Guerrero
  • “I don’t know if I’m going to be an uncle or an aunt”
    • Chuck Nevitt
  • “You guys pair up in groups of three, then line up in a circle.”
    • Bill Peterson
  • “The drivers have one foot on the brake, one on the clutch and one on the throttle.”
    • Bob Varsha
  • “Yankee pitchers have had great success this year against Cabrera when they get him out”
    • Tim McCarver
  • “I don’t think anywhere is there a symbiotic relationship between caddie and player like there is in golf.”
    • Johnny Miller
  • “I want to rush for 1,000 or 1,500 yards, whichever comes first.”
    • George Rogers
  • “I’m traveling to all 51 states to see who can stop 85”
    • Chad Johnson
  • “I’m a four-wheel-drive pickup type of guy. So is my wife.”
    • Mike Greenwell
  • “He treats us like men. He lets us wear earrings.”
    • Torrin Polk
  • “There is one word in America that says it all, and that word is, ‘You never know.’”
    • Joaquin Andujar
  • “When he runs, he moves faster”
    • John Madden

So, there you have it: some not-so-bright sports quotes from individuals who earn more in a month than most of us make in a lifetime. Hopefully, you found a couple that brought a smile to your face. Which quote stood out as your favorite?
